Power Source and Runtime

Power source directly impacts usability for different yard scales. Cordless battery models with 20V systems and dual 2.0Ah packs deliver 20-30 minutes of continuous runtime, suitable for small to medium lawns under 0.25 acres, while corded 12 Amp units provide unlimited operation for larger properties but require extension cords. Manual options eliminate power needs entirely yet demand more physical input. Calculate required runtime by estimating 5-10 minutes per 100 linear feet of edging, then select dual-battery kits for uninterrupted sessions or corded tools if outlets are accessible within 100 feet. Models like the WORX 20V series excel here with Power Share batteries that interchange across tool families, reducing long-term costs.

Cutting Diameter, Depth, and Blade Type

Cutting performance hinges on diameter and depth settings for clean trenches versus surface trimming. String trimmers typically offer 12-inch diameters at 7600-9500 RPM for grass and weeds, converting to edgers via head tilt, while metal blade units feature 7.5-8 inch steel discs with 1-2.25 inch depth adjustments for professional borders and trenches. Half-moon manual blades with saw-tooth edges provide controlled cuts along hardscapes without power. Opt for auto-feed spools on string models to minimize downtime, and depth indicators on electric units for consistent 1 to 1.5 inch trenches. For mixed use, prioritize 2-in-1 or 3-in-1 designs that switch modes without tools.

Weight, Ergonomics, and Adjustability

Tools under 6 lbs reduce fatigue during 30-minute sessions, especially for users over 50 or those with back concerns. Telescopic shafts extending 38-49 inches accommodate heights from 5 to 6.5 feet, while 90-degree head tilts and 180-degree handles enable under-furniture or slope work. Rubberized wheels on edger modes guide straight lines, and foldable designs aid storage in apartments. Test grip comfort via D-handles or T-grips, and confirm spacer guards protect plants. How deep should an edger for grass cut for clean sidewalk borders?

Most effective models cut 1 to 1.5 inches deep for sidewalk borders to remove grass roots cleanly without damaging pavement. Adjustable depth settings on electric trenchers allow precise control, while string edgers rely on consistent head angle for similar results on softer soil.
